Group photograph of pathology staff in military uniform on front steps of building. Individuals pictured may have been members of the 65th General Hospital. Wiley D. Forbus was chair of the department from 1930 to 1960.

Dr. Robert J. Lefkowitz is a James B. Duke Professor of Medicine and Biochemistry and Howard Hughes Medical Institute Investigator in the Department of Biochemistry at Duke University Medical Center.
